Nursing Degree Options<\/h3>\n

There are several degree options to choose from to become a nurse. And in order to become a Registered Nurse (RN), a student must enroll in an accredited school and program. A nursing student can obtain a qualifying degree in just 2 years, or advance to achieve a graduate degree for a total of six years.
